I Dance

Do not be fooled when

I dance

Born  to survive

I dance

Born to resist

I dance

To feed on memories of conversations, moments lined with stars..

When emptiness invades my heart sinking with heavy dullness,

I dance

When keeping my head above the waters of despair,

searching for a breath

I dance

When longing for the gone

I dance

With a furry of the injured and a loud cry NO!

I dance

By the river dreaming

dreams of love, ephemeral among clouds

I dance

When the sweet sage wraps me in her arms and

the unreachable turns to promise “It will happen”

I dance…

Yolanda Rommel

I am 84 years old woman, born and raised in Poland, Europe, under German occupation. Came to U.S. in 1960. Formerly licensed mental health counselor, specializing in trauma treatment, in private practice. Thirty five years of experience as a Hospice worker (volunteer, social worker, Buddhist and Christian chaplain). Hobbies include fiber arts (weaving), reading (non-fiction). Live in Taos, New Mexico.
